Sistema multiusuario

Tekla Structures
2021
Tekla Structures

Sistema multiusuario

Un sistema multiusuario de Tekla Structures se ejecuta en una red TCP/IP y consta de:

  • Un ordenador servidor que ejecuta el servidor multiusuario (xs_server.exe iniciado por la utilidad AlwaysUp)

  • Un ordenador servidor de archivos que contiene el modelo maestro

  • Ordenadores cliente que ejecutan Tekla Structures

Para obtener información sobre la configuración multiusuario recomendada, consulte Recomendaciones de hardware para el servidor multiusuario 2.5.0 de Tekla Structures.

Servidor multiusuario de Tekla Structures como servicio

El servidor multiusuario de Tekla Structures se ejecuta como un servicio que se inicia automáticamente al iniciar el ordenador. No es necesario iniciar sesión en el servicio.

El servidor multiusuario de Tekla Structures realiza las tareas principales siguientes:

  • Bloquea el modelo cuando un usuario guarda o numera el modelo

  • Identifica los ordenadores cliente

  • Realiza un seguimiento de los multiusuarios activos

  • Asigna números a dibujos generales y multidibujos

  • Muestra advertencias si otro usuario ya ha editado, o está editando en ese momento, dibujos o el mismo objeto de modelo

Para optimizar el rendimiento de un sistema multiusuario, reduzca al mínimo los demás programas que se estén ejecutando en el servidor multiusuario de Tekla Structures.

Apagado del servidor

Los usuarios deben guardar sus modelos de trabajo en el modelo maestro antes de que el servidor multiusuario de Tekla Structures se detenga. Si el servicio se detiene sin antes haber guardado los modelos de trabajo (por ejemplo, porque es necesario reiniciar el ordenador servidor), reinicie el servicio y pida a los usuarios que guarden sus modelos de trabajo en el modelo maestro.

Instalar el servidor multiusuario de Tekla Structures como un servicio

El programa de instalación del servidor multiusuario de Tekla Structures instala el servidor multiusuario como un servicio. Cuando haya instalado el servidor, el servicio siempre estará disponible y se iniciará automáticamente cuando se inicie el ordenador servidor. No es necesario iniciar sesión y tampoco es necesario iniciar el servidor manualmente cada vez que se inicie el ordenador. El servidor multiusuario de Tekla Structures permite a varios usuarios trabajar en el mismo modelo simultáneamente.

Se recomienda instalar la versión del servidor multiusuario más reciente que esté disponible independientemente de la versión de Tekla Structures que utilice.

  1. Descargue el archivo de instalación del software del servidor multiusuario desde Tekla Downloads.
  2. Haga doble clic en el archivo de instalación para ejecutar la instalación.
  3. Siga los pasos del asistente de instalación para completar la instalación.

    El servidor se instala por defecto en:

    c:\Program Files (x86)\Tekla Structures Multiuser Server

    La ruta de instalación no se puede cambiar durante la instalación.

    Si instala el servidor multiusuario en su propio ordenador, el nombre del servidor es el nombre de su ordenador.

    El servidor multiusuario usa el puerto TCP/IP 1238.

El registro de instalación se escribe en el archivo xs_server.log que está disponible en C:\ProgramData\TeklaStructuresServer.

Reiniciar el servicio de servidor multiusuario

Si aparece un mensaje de error que indica que el modelo está bloqueado, puede ser útil reiniciar el servicio de servidor multiusuario de Tekla Structures. Puede reiniciar este servicio sin reiniciar el ordenador servidor.

  1. Asegúrese de que todos los usuarios del servidor multiusuario de Tekla Structures hayan cerrado la sesión de Tekla Structures.
  2. Busque y abra el ordenador servidor que aloja el servicio de servidor multiusuario de Tekla Structures.

    El nombre del ordenador servidor es el mismo que el nombre del servidor que escribe al iniciar sesión en el modelo multiusuario.

  3. En el ordenador servidor, vaya a ..\ProgramData\TeklaStructuresServer.

    Por ejemplo, C:\ProgramData\TeklaStructuresServer.

    En la carpeta ..\ProgramData\TeklaStructuresServer puede encontrar un archivo denominado tcpip_localhost_<xxxx>.db.

  4. Si el archivo tcpip_localhost_<xxxxxx>.db existe en la carpeta ..\ProgramData\TeklaStructuresServer, bórrelo.

    Si tcpip_localhost_<xxxxxx>.db no existe en la carpeta <carpeta raíz>\ProgramData\TeklaStructuresServer, omita el paso 4.

  5. Abra el menú Inicio de Windows y escriba Servicios en el campo de búsqueda.
  6. Haga clic en Servicios.
  7. En el cuadro de diálogo Servicios, busque y seleccione Tekla Structures Multiuser Server.
  8. Haga clic en Reiniciar y espere hasta que se reinicie el servicio multiusuario de Tekla Structures.

Le recomendamos que reserve una hora determinada durante la jornada laboral en la que se reinicia el servicio de servidor multiusuario.

Puede usar la aplicación Programador de tareas en Windows para crear una tarea que reinicie automáticamente el servidor multiusuario de Tekla Structures.

Instalar una nueva instancia del servicio de servidor multiusuario

Puede tener varias instancias del servicio de servidor multiusuario de Tekla Structures en el mismo ordenador servidor.

La instalación de nuevas instancias del servicio de servidor multiusuario es muy importante si desea tener varios modelos con el mismo nombre, ya que el servidor multiusuario utiliza el nombre de modelo para identificar los modelos.

Tenga en cuenta que puede tener aproximadamente 80 instancias del servicio de servidor multiusuario de Tekla Structures en el mismo ordenador servidor. Se desconoce el número máximo exacto de instancias. Si necesita un gran número de servicios de servidor multiusuario, le recomendamos que divida los servicios entre varios ordenadores servidores.

  1. Busque y abra el ordenador servidor que aloja el servicio de servidor multiusuario.

    El nombre del ordenador servidor es el mismo que el nombre del servidor que introduce al iniciar sesión en el modelo multiusuario.

  2. Vaya a C:\Archivos de programa (x86)\Tekla Structures Multiuser Server.
  3. Para crear una nueva instancia del servicio de servidor multiusuario de Tekla Structures, haga clic con el botón derecho del ratón en TS_MUSaas_Install.
  4. Seleccione Ejecutar como administrador y haga clic en para confirmar.

    Se abre la ventana de símbolo del sistema relacionada. Puede ver el nombre de servicio por defecto, el número de puerto y el destino de la nueva instancia. El último carácter del nombre de servicio es el identificador de la instancia.

    El identificador por defecto es 2, mientras que el número de puerto por defecto es 1239.

  5. Si es necesario, cambie el identificador o el número de puerto de la nueva instancia.

    A

    Haga esto

    Cambiar el identificador

    1. Pulse I en el teclado.

    2. Pulse Intro.

    3. Escriba el nuevo identificador.

    4. Pulse Intro para cambiar el identificador.

    Cambiar el número de puerto

    1. Pulse P en el teclado.

    2. Pulse Intro.

    3. Escriba el nuevo número de puerto.

    4. Pulse Intro para cambiar el número de puerto.

  6. Cuando esté listo, pulse cualquier tecla del teclado excepto las teclas I, P o Q.

    Se instala y se inicia una nueva instancia del servidor multiusuario de Tekla Structures.

  7. Pulse cualquier tecla del teclado para cerrar la ventana de símbolo del sistema.

Desinstalar una instancia del servicio de servidor multiusuario

Si necesita desinstalar una instancia del servicio de servidor multiusuario de Tekla Structures, haga lo siguiente:

  1. Busque y abra el ordenador servidor que aloja el servicio de servidor multiusuario.

    El nombre del ordenador servidor es el mismo que el nombre del servidor que introduce al iniciar sesión en el modelo multiusuario.

  2. Vaya a C:\Archivos de programa (x86)\Tekla Structures Multiuser Server.
  3. Para crear una nueva instancia del servicio de servidor multiusuario de Tekla Structures, haga clic con el botón derecho del ratón en TS_MUSaas_Uninstall.
  4. Seleccione Ejecutar como administrador y haga clic en para confirmar.

    Se abre la ventana de símbolo del sistema relacionada.

  5. Escriba el identificador de la instancia que desea desinstalar y pulse Intro.

    El identificador es el último carácter del nombre de la instancia. Por ejemplo, si el nombre de la instancia es Tekla Structures Multiuser Server 2, el identificador es 2.

  6. Escriba S para confirmar la desinstalación de la instancia y pulse Intro.

    La instancia seleccionada del servicio servidor multiusuario de Tekla Structures se detiene y se desinstala. Se borran todos los archivos almacenados en la carpeta del servidor multiusuario asociado.

  7. Pulse cualquier tecla del teclado para cerrar la ventana de símbolo del sistema.

Cambiar el servidor de un modelo multiusuario

Puede cambiar el servidor de Tekla Structures de un modelo multiusuario.

  1. En el menú Archivo, haga clic en Compartir > Cambiar servidor multiusuario.
  2. Escriba el nuevo nombre del servidor o selecciónelo en la lista.
  3. Haga clic en Cambiar.

    Si no se puede establecer la conexión al nuevo servidor, se restaura la conexión anterior.

Nota:

El archivo .This_is_multiuser_model que se encuentra en la carpeta del modelo define si el modelo es multiusuario o de usuario único. El archivo también incluye el nombre del servidor. Puede abrir el archivo utilizando cualquier editor de textos estándar.

Was this helpful?
Previous
Next